There is something happening currently that no one seems to be talking about. For the first time in its history California is experiencing a net migration loss. In 2019 700,000 Californians left the golden state. Massive waves of Californians are leaving California for other states. And I bet when the data is available for 2020 you will see upwards of 1million leaving California. 13,000 businesses left in 2019.

This is no surprise when, the average home costs upwards of 500,000+ that's not even in a good area. To live in decent areas expect to pay upwards of $700,000 for a home. 1/4 Californians are poor. 53% of Californians are considering moving.
>were are they going?
They are moving to #1 Boise Idaho, Phoenix Arizona, Texas, Washington and Oregon. These states especially Arizona and Idaho will change politically due to massive Californian exodus. Something to compare is how California immigrants turned Denver Colorado into a similar housing market to California.
